Biking Riding And Low Sperm Quality
According to a new study bike riding can cause poor quality sperm in men and is not recommended for men trying to have children. The study found that men who ride a bike for more than 5 hours a week have fewer sperm and lower quality sperm than men who do not ride a bike. This may be due a temperature increase in the scrotum or trauma to the scrotum caused by biking.
